summ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
author Debashish Chatterjee <debashishc@google.com> 2011-06-13 02:10:32 -0700
committer Android (Google) Code Review <android-gerrit@google.com> 2011-06-13 02:10:32 -0700
commit492208439d81916431caf1605b37ec2a130ab705 (patch)
tree7241524eb5c49812eea0b041f39ef9a7e521371d
parentb3610666c63d598097706924ec9f4d688a3a724f (diff)
parentd868be588b19f5a29e04beebbc40025253875613 (diff)
Merge "Made VoicemailContract classes non-instantiable."
-rw-r--r--core/java/android/provider/VoicemailContract.java11
1 files changed, 10 insertions, 1 deletions
diff --git a/core/java/android/provider/VoicemailContract.java b/core/java/android/provider/VoicemailContract.java
index c397af9ca601..376e0bb29808 100644
--- a/core/java/android/provider/VoicemailContract.java
+++ b/core/java/android/provider/VoicemailContract.java
@@ -19,6 +19,7 @@ import android.content.Intent;
import android.database.ContentObserver;
import android.net.Uri;
import android.provider.CallLog.Calls;
+
/**
* The contract between the voicemail provider and applications. Contains
* definitions for the supported URIs and columns.
@@ -45,13 +46,17 @@ import android.provider.CallLog.Calls;
*/
// TODO: unhide when the API is approved by android-api-council
public class VoicemailContract {
+ /** Not instantiable. */
+ private VoicemailContract() {
+ }
+
/** The authority used by the voicemail provider. */
public static final String AUTHORITY = "com.android.voicemail";
/** URI to insert/retrieve all voicemails. */
public static final Uri CONTENT_URI =
Uri.parse("content://" + AUTHORITY + "/voicemail");
- /** URI to insert/retrieve voicemails by a given voicemai source. */
+ /** URI to insert/retrieve voicemails by a given voicemail source. */
public static final Uri CONTENT_URI_SOURCE =
Uri.parse("content://" + AUTHORITY + "/voicemail/source/");
@@ -72,6 +77,10 @@ public class VoicemailContract {
"vnd.android.cursor.dir/voicemails";
public static final class Voicemails implements BaseColumns {
+ /** Not instantiable. */
+ private Voicemails() {
+ }
+
/**
* Phone number of the voicemail sender.
* <P>Type: TEXT</P>